Call for a locksmith

It wasn't too long ago that misplacing keys to your car (or worse locking yourself out of your car) was not a major issue. You could leave an extra key in your home or at work, and you wouldn't get locked out of your car for a long time.

However, as automobiles have advanced in technology, so has their key systems. The loss of your key is a greater issue today and could result in more expense in the long term.

It is important to search for the key thoroughly. You might find it in a pocket you didn't look in or on the floor of your vehicle. If you still can't find the key, you should call a locksmith right away. A professional will be able to make an entirely new key quickly and easily, and they will also remove your old one from the system, ensuring that anyone who finds it won't be able drive away with your car.

You can also call the dealership where you purchased your car. You can also get a new key from the dealership, however you'll need to wait for it to arrive via mail. This process can take several days, so it's recommended to contact an emergency locksmith as soon as possible.

Check your insurance policy to see if the keys are covered. Some policies cover the cost of a replacement key and any damage caused by someone trying the previous one. This way, you don't have to pay for these expenses, and your insurance company can bring an action against the person who took your keys to your vehicle. You should also inform your insurance company of the incident in writing. This will help you avoid any disputes should you decide to make a claim in the future for keys that were lost electric key.
